Alkyl for hydride exchange between alane-trimethylamine and group IVB metal alkryls

Reaction of equimolar amounts of AlH3.NMe3 and M(CH2SiMe3), in benzene (for M=Zr, Hf) led to exchange of all three Al-H bonds for Al-CH2SiMe3 bonds and isolation of Al(CH2SiMel)3.NMe3. The latter compound crystallized in the P1BAR space group, a=9.535(2), b=10.913(2), c=12.273(2) angstrom, alpha=88.03(1), beta=86.03(1), gamma=86.93(1)-degrees, U=1271.6(4) angstrom3, D(c)=1.002 g cm-3, Z=2, mu(Mo Kalpha)=0.217 mm-1, F(000)=424. Similar reactions between AlH3.NMe3 and Cp2ZrR2 (R=CH3, CH2SiMe3) yielded Cp2ZrH2 and AlR3.NMe3. Reaction of AlH3.NMe3 with Zr(CH2Ph)4 produced Al(CH2Ph)3.NMe3.
